Output 308150950f2dcdd92b8ab5d4e42d4681551a4360ee91a34f32eae76b70edafb9:2

value
4677116
script pubkey
OP_0 OP_PUSHBYTES_20 9824d0418a30d04f8745db9703702c0255fe7607
address
bc1qnqjdqsv2xrgylp69mwtsxupvqf2luas8jh52wk
transaction
308150950f2dcdd92b8ab5d4e42d4681551a4360ee91a34f32eae76b70edafb9
spent
true